Why Choose Roman Blinds

Roman blinds or shades are increasingly being used in the world of interior design as an excellent way to bring elegance and style to windows. Roman blinds offer a simplistic, chic design option for decorators and are considered ideal in many different homes.

Typically this form of blind is a fabric rectangle that is raised and lowered in folds; the raising and lowering of the device is reliant upon cords and rings which are attached to the top of the window frame. If installed correctly the blinds can be fitted into the window frame so that they are unobtrusive with clean lines.

Some designers choose to line their roman blinds for a variety of reasons. Adding a lining will increase the insulation provided by the window covering whilst also increasing the light control functionality and the level of privacy.

Roman blinds are extremely versatile and can be used in a variety of rooms in the home. The fact that almost any fabric can be used in their construction means that this versatility is evident in both style and function.

Heavier fabrics will naturally suit bedrooms where light blockage is a major issue whereas lighter materials may be suited to relatively public rooms like the kitchen. They do not even have to be used on their own, when combined with curtains and drapes, rather interesting design images can be created.

Patterns and styles differ in relation to the materials being used; with so many different styles homeowners are given options ranging from minimalist block colours to more outlandish patterns and designs. In addition to colour and pattern however it is also possible to have different hem lines on roman blinds.

These hem lines range from simple curves to castellated patterns and the widely used envelope design. It does not stop there however, with the option to have tassels or eyelets it is easy to match the design of roman blinds to the decor already present in a home.

The Mediterranean feel brought by this form of blind is an excellent way to add warmth and style to a home. They act as a real alternative to curtains as they do not have the same disadvantages of regular blinds. For instance wooden and aluminium blinds, whilst extremely practical are rarely great insulators and if trying to achieve a warm feel in a home are simply not suitable.

In contrast roman blinds made of thicker fabrics give homeowners a practical, versatile window covering that offers much the same as regular blind varieties but with an addition of style and elegance.
